Charter Access Bank Loan Enhancement Program (Charter ABLE)

Aimed to assist charter schools lower costs to access facility acquisition, renovation, and construction financing.

The federally-funded Charter Access to Bank Loan Enhancement (Charter ABLE) Program was created from an $20 million grant awarded through the federal “Expanding Quality Charter Schools Program – Grants for Credit Enhancement for Charter School Facilities” (CFDA #84.354A) grant competition in 2019. This program enhances financing to charter schools to lower costs associated with financings for permanent charter school facilities.

Details

  • Agency: State Treasurer's Office
  • Type: Loan
  • Funding Source: Federal
  • Estimated Available Funds: $20,000,000
  • Estimated Awards: Dependant on number of submissions received, application process, etc.
  • Award Amount: Dependant on number of submissions received, application process, etc.
  • Funding Method: Advance(s)
  • Matching Funds: Not Required
  • Geography: Funds are available to charter schools operating in the state of California.
